Beeston Station is well-equipped to cater to your travel needs. Open from early morning to late evening, the ticket office is available every day except Sunday, ensuring that you can snag tickets as soon as your wanderlust calls. And let's face it, there's a joy in collecting online tickets from the station's handy machines, which are wheelchair accessible too. Plus, with an induction loop provided, the station is attuned to ensuring a seamless experience for all.
Despite its smaller size, Beeston does not compromise on essential services. The station has step-free access primarily on the northbound platform leading towards Nottingham. However, if traveling south towards London, be prepared to navigate a footbridge or plan for alternate arrangements via assisted travel for a smoother journey. Although there's no staffed help, the presence of customer help points offers peace of mind for any queries that might arise.

Sandplace station epitomizes the simplicity of rural travel. It's a quintessentially quaint spot where amenities such as ticket offices, waiting rooms, or refreshment facilities are absent. Instead, it ensures accessibility with step-free access to the platform and provides a peaceful waiting spot with seating available. Although there are no toilets or wheelchair facilities, the station accommodates basic needs with a help point on-site for customer assistance.
If you're planning to travel from Sandplace, remember that there's no ticket machine, so purchasing tickets online or in advance is necessary. Wi-Fi is available under "GWR Free Station WiFi," which keeps you connected with your virtual world even amidst a relaxed, natural setting.
Although it lacks dedicated taxi ranks or bus services, getting around from Sandplace is made possible through rail replacement services that stop conveniently by the station entrance. Those looking to cycle can find bicycle storage available on the platform, though sheltered storage is not provided.
